Creamy Lactose-Free Thousand Island Dressing Recipe
Easy homemade dressing that’s tangy, slightly sweet, and perfect for salads, burgers, and more. This Lactose-Free Thousand Island Dressing delivers all the classic creamy, zesty flavor you love — without any dairy discomfort. Made with lactose-free yogurt and dairy-free mayonnaise, it’s a simple, healthier swap that tastes just like the original. Ready in minutes and far better than store-bought!

INGREDIENTS:
- 1/2 cup/120ml Green Valley Organics yogurt
- 2 tablespoons dairy free mayonnaise
- 4 tablespoons ketchup
- 2 tablespoons sweet or dill pickles, finely diced
- 2 teaspoons dehydrated onions
- 1 teaspoon white vinegar
- 2 teaspoons Worcestershire sauce
- 2-3 dashes Tabasco sauce OR 1 Chipotle Chile pepper in adobo sauce (optional)
DIRECTIONS:
- Add all ingredients to a small bowl and mix well. Refrigerate for at least an hour to allow the flavors to meld. Serve.
- Keeps refrigerated for 3 – 4 days (probably longer, but for us it’s long gone by then).
